RHSA-2023:4799: Red Hat Security Advisory: virt:rhel and virt-devel:rhel security and bug fix update

An update for the virt:rhel and virt-devel:rhel modules is now available for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 8.6 Extended Update Support. Red Hat Product Security has rated this update as having a security impact of Moderate. Related CVEs: * CVE-2023-2700: A vulnerability was found in libvirt. This security flaw occurs due to repeatedly querying an SR-IOV PCI device's capabilities that exposes a memory leak caused by a failure to free the virPCIVirtualFunction array within the parent struct's g_autoptr cleanup.

CVE-2023-40828: Add security checks to prevent directory traversal when decompressing… by afeng2016-s · Pull Request #537 · pf4j/pf4j

An issue in pf4j pf4j v.3.9.0 and before allows a remote attacker to obtain sensitive information and execute arbitrary code via the expandIfZip method in the extract function.

CVE-2023-39062: GitHub - afine-com/CVE-2023-39062: Spipu Html2Pdf < 5.2.8 - XSS vulnerabilities in example files

Cross Site Scripting vulnerability in Spipu HTML2PDF before v.5.2.8 all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ary code via a crafted script to the forms.php.

Developers Beware: Malicious Rust Libraries Caught Transmitting OS Info to Telegram Channel

In yet another sign that developers continue to be targets of software supply chain attacks, a number of malicious packages have been discovered on the Rust programming language's crate registry. The libraries, uploaded between August 14 and 16, 2023, were published by a user named "amaperf," Phylum said in a report published last week. CVE-2023-30436: IBM Security Guardium cross-site scripting CVE-2023-30436 Vulnerability Report

IBM Security Guardium 11.3, 11.4, and 11.5 is vulnerable to cross-site scripting. This vulnerability allows users to embed arbitrary JavaScript code in the Web UI thus altering the intended functionality potentially leading to credentials disclosure within a trusted session. IBM X-Force ID: 252292.
